Hugo City Council Meeting Minutes for September 17, 2018 <br />Page 4 of 8 <br /> <br />Approve Reduction in Letter of Credit for Adelaide Landing Phase 1 and 2 <br /> <br />Adelaide Landing 2nd Addition has had significant work completed to date and the Excelsior <br />Group was requesting an initial reduction in the letter of credit. The current letter of credit was <br />in the amount of $1,578,491. Staff had inspected the work completed to date and recommends <br />reducing the letter of credit to $325,000 based on the value of work remaining to be completed. <br />The Excelsior Group was also requesting the release of the cash escrow for the grading as the <br />initial grading phase is complete. Adoption of the Consent Agenda approved the release of the <br />cash escrow for the grading in the amount of $68,400. <br /> <br />Approve Property Line Adjustment for Wlaschin at 7755 125 th Street North <br /> <br />Staff received a property line adjustment application subm itted by Matthew and Teresa <br />Wlaschin and Wlaschin Family Farm Limited Partnership on Thursday, August 9. The <br />properties are located south of 125th Street North. The applicants were requesting approval of a <br />property line adjustment for the properties of 7755 125th Street North and 12140 Illies Avenue <br />North. Parcel B is 5 acres and parcel A is 137 acres in size. The applicant was proposing to <br />adjust the common property line between the properties. This adjustment w ould result in Parcel <br />B totaling 6 acres and Parcel A totaling 136 acres. Adoption of the Consent Agenda approved <br />RESOLUTION 2018-28 APPROVING A PROPERTY LINE ADJUSTMENT FOR <br />MATTHEWAND TERESA WLASCHIN AND WLASCHIN FAMILY FARM LIMITED <br />PARTNERSHIP FOR PROPERTIES LOCATED AT 7755 125TH STREET NORTH AND <br />12140 ILLIES AVENUE NORTH. <br /> <br />Approve Purchase Agreement with Chris Cosgrove for City Owned Property on TH61 <br /> <br />At its Tuesday, August 21, 2018, meeting the EDA was presented with a concept for the City <br />owned property across from City Hall by Chris and Jennifer Cosgrove. The Cosgroves owned <br />and operate Cozzies Traven and Grill along Highway 36 near Stillwater. They have interest in <br />purchasing the City owned property for their second location. The EDA agreed that the concept <br />generally met the development criter ia the City has for the property and directed staff to <br />negotiate a purchase agreement with the Cosgroves for City Council approval. Staff has been <br />working with the City Attorney on the purchase agreement. Adoption of the Consent Agenda <br />approved the draft purchase agreement subject to the City Attorney review and approval. <br /> <br />Update on Midyear Budget Workshop and Aerial Truck Committee <br /> <br />The Midyear Budget meeting was held on Thursday, September 6, 2018. During the meeting <br />there was discussion on the purchase of an aerial truck for the Fire Department. Council <br />suggested forming a committee to plan for the purchase of this truck. <br /> <br />Miron made motion, Klein seconded, to approve the appointment of: Mayor Tom Weidt, Public <br />Works Director Scott Anderson, Public Works Lead Worker Mike Loeffler, Finance <br />Coordinator Anna Wobse, Fire Chief Kevin Colvard, one of the Assistant Chiefs, a third <br />member of the Hugo Fire Department, and City Administrator Bryan Bear to be on the Aerial <br />Truck Committee. <br /> <br /> <br />
